A leading cleaning services provider in Torquay is seeking a Cleaning Operations Team Leader. You will manage cleaning staff, ensuring adherence to NHS infection control standards and delivering high-quality cleaning services.
Candidates should have experience in cleaning operations, strong communication and leadership skills, and a commitment to maintaining a safe environment.
This role offers a supportive team culture in a beautiful part of the UK.
